Exploring Legal Options in California Divorce Proceedings
Embarking on a divorce process is often a complex and emotionally challenging endeavor. In California, where equitable distribution laws prevail, parties facing separation must thoroughly consider their legal options.
- Seeking guidance from an experienced family law counselor is the first step in understanding the available pathways.
- Typical legal options in California divorce proceedings comprise uncontested divorces, where spouses reach an understanding on all aspects of the divorce.
- Challenged divorces, on the other side, involve conflicts over issues such as marital property distribution, parental rights, and spousal support.
Throughout a contested divorce, litigants may participate in court proceedings to resolve their points of contention. It is essential for each parties to submit compelling evidence and legal arguments to justify their positions.

Essential Information About California Child Support Laws
California's guidelines regarding child support are designed to ensure the financial well-being of children after a separation. Both parents typically provide financially to their children, based on various factors, including income, custody arrangements, and costs. The amount of child support set is calculated using a algorithm established by the state.
- It's important to understand that California follows a presumption of joint custody, meaning both parents have joint rights and responsibilities for their children.
- Child support payments are typically made periodically, and can be enforced through legal action if a parent fails to provide.

Alimony Laws in California
Securing legal counsel on spousal support in California can be a difficult process. If you're navigating a marital dissolution, understanding the nuances of California law is crucial to securing a fair result. This step-by-step guide provides clarity into the process, outlining key factors considered when determining spousal support in California.
- Step 1: Determining Eligibility for Spousal Support
- California law permits spousal support under certain circumstances. Criteria such as the duration of the marriage, each individual's income and earning capacity, roles during the marriage, and health all play a role in determining eligibility.
- Step 2: Calculating Support Payments
- If eligible, the court will assess spousal support payments based on various variables. These include the standard of living maintained during the marriage, expenses of each spouse, and the ability of the obligated spouse to contribute financially.
- Step 3: Types of Spousal Support in California
- Provisional spousal support is awarded during the divorce process, while permanent spousal support continues beyond the legal separation. California also allows for rehabilitative support, designed to help a spouse become established in the workforce.
- Step 4: Modification or Termination of Support Orders
- Spousal support orders are not static. If there is a major change in circumstances, such as an increase or decrease in income, the court may alter the existing order. Support can also be terminated upon death of either spouse.
